Hello, I'm supposed to make a code that prompts the user to enter a positive real number to 1 decimal place. I should prompt the user 10 times. For instance the user enters 1 - 10. I am also supposed to store all the user inputs in an array. This was the code I used.
user_input_array = [];
for i = 1:10
user_input = fprintf('%.1f\n', input('Enter positive real number : '));
if user_input <= 0
break
else
user_input_array(end+1) = user_input;
end
end
user_input_array
the first code gives
4 4 4 4 4 4 4 4 4 5
The other code I used was
user_input_array = [];
for i = 1:10
user_input = input('Enter positive real number : ');
if user_input <= 0
break
else
user_input_array(end+1) = user_input;
end
end
user_input_array
The second code gives
1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10
The second code was good but the numbers were not to 1 decimal place
Does anyone know why the first code did not work?

user_input= zeros(1,10);
for i = 1:10
while user_input(i)<=0
user_input(i) = input('Enter positive real number : ');
end
end

user_input=zeros(1,10);
n=1;
while n<=10
user_input(n)=input('Enter positive real number : ');
n=n+1;
end
fprintf('user_input ');
fprintf(' %.1f',user_input)
